Imperfecto (Imperfect)
Describes ongoing, habitual, or repetitive actions in the past without a clear endpoint; often called the 'moving picture' tense, providing background details.

Purpose of Imperfect in Narrative
To set the scene or describe ongoing background actions.

Purpose of Preterite in Narrative
To describe specific, one-time completed events within a narrative.

Preterite Time-frame Clarity
This tense is used for actions with a definite beginning and end, like 'Yesterday, I studied for 2 hours.'

Imperfect Scene-setting
This tense is used for habits or continuous actions without a precise start/end, like 'When I was a child, I used to play in the park.'
